Description

This paper introduces the Integrated Substrate Model (ISM), a layered cognitive architecture designed to address the limitations of monolithic large language models in the pursuit of Artificial General Intelligence (AGI). Built upon Anastomotic Substrate Architecture (ASA), the ISM framework proposes a modular system of interconnected cognitive layers—including reasoning, memory, emotional modulation, and meta-cognitive oversight—beneath a language interface. Rather than treating LLMs as minds, ISM treats them as expressive front-ends to deeper, structurally grounded intelligence.

This is the first public articulation of this system, developed through Hitherto Flux Hall, a division of Hitherto AI. The paper outlines the architecture’s conceptual structure, provides a symbolic diagram, and gestures toward active implementation efforts including simulated instinct, sensory-memory mapping, and recursive discernment modeling.
